Vše

Co hledáte?

Vše
Projekty
Výsledky výzkumu
Subjekty

Rychlé hledání

  • Projekty podpořené TA ČR
  • Významné projekty
  • Projekty s nejvyšší státní podporou
  • Aktuálně běžící projekty

Chytré vyhledávání

  • Takto najdu konkrétní +slovo
  • Takto z výsledků -slovo zcela vynechám
  • “Takto můžu najít celou frázi”

Efektivně zabezpečený inteligentní senzor

Identifikátory výsledku

  • Kód výsledku v IS VaVaI

    <a href="https://www.isvavai.cz/riv?ss=detail&h=RIV%2F00216305%3A26230%2F22%3APR37601" target="_blank" >RIV/00216305:26230/22:PR37601 - isvavai.cz</a>

  • Výsledek na webu

    <a href="https://www.fit.vut.cz/research/product/777/" target="_blank" >https://www.fit.vut.cz/research/product/777/</a>

  • DOI - Digital Object Identifier

Alternativní jazyky

  • Jazyk výsledku

    čeština

  • Název v původním jazyce

    Efektivně zabezpečený inteligentní senzor

  • Popis výsledku v původním jazyce

    Tento funkční vzorek se zaměřuje na řešení problému  zabezpečení a autenticity dat a k dosažení tohoto cíle musí být data vytvořená na mikrokontroléru (a tedy získaná ze senzoru) kryptograficky podepsána předtím, než opustí zařízení. Až dosud se zpracování realizovalo bez zabezpečení na hlavním zařízení (typicky HUB nebo cloud), kde jsou všechny mikrokontroléry připojeny a odesílají zaznamenaná data, což představovalo riziko zneužití (např. podvrhnutí dat). Toto je/bylo způsobeno především kvůli nedostatečným výpočetním a paměťovým zdrojům na senzorických zařízeních, takže kryptografické algoritmy nebylo možné efektivně a rychle zpracovat. Dnes mnoho nových mikrokontrolérů poskytuje hardwarovou akceleraci pro kryptografické algoritmy, čímž významně zlepšuje zabezpečení zařízení.  Je využit soft-core procesor Microblaze, který lze snadno instanciovat, upravit a syntetizovat v prostředí Vivado Design Suite. Po provedení implmentace ECDSA v Microblaze lze konstatovat, že je možné generovat podpisy dostatečně efektivně, aby mohly být použity v aplikacích v reálném čase. Použití Merkelova stromu snížilo potřebné množství podpisů ECDSA, což mělo velký vliv na použitelnost tohoto systému. Všechna vylepšení, která byla provedena v průběhu implementace, zvýšila výkon 15krát, přičemž celková velikost softwarového balíčku zůstala pod 64 KB.

  • Název v anglickém jazyce

    Efficiently secured intelligent sensor

  • Popis výsledku anglicky

    Functional sample focuses on solving the problem of data security and authenticity, and to achieve this goal, the data generated on the microcontroller (and thus obtained from the sensor) must be cryptographically signed before leaving the device. Until now, processing has been done without security at the device (typically a HUB or cloud), where all microcontrollers are connected and send the recorded data, posing a risk of misuse (e.g., data spoofing). This is/was mainly due to insufficient computing and memory resources on the sensor devices, so that cryptographic algorithms could not be processed efficiently and quickly. Today, many new microcontrollers provide hardware acceleration for cryptographic algorithms, thereby significantly improving device security. A soft-core Microblaze processor is used, which can be easily instantiated, modified, and synthesized in the Vivado Design Suite. After ECDSA implementation in Microblaze, it can be concluded that it is possible to generate signatures efficiently enough to be used in real-time applications. The use of the Merkel tree reduced the amount of ECDSA signatures needed, which had a major impact on the usability of the system. All the improvements made during the implementation increased the performance by a factor of 15 while keeping the total size of the software package below 64 KB.

Klasifikace

  • Druh

    G<sub>funk</sub> - Funkční vzorek

  • CEP obor

  • OECD FORD obor

    20206 - Computer hardware and architecture

Návaznosti výsledku

  • Projekt

    <a href="/cs/project/TN01000077" target="_blank" >TN01000077: Národní centrum kompetence pro Kyberbezpečnost</a><br>

  • Návaznosti

    P - Projekt vyzkumu a vyvoje financovany z verejnych zdroju (s odkazem do CEP)

Ostatní

  • Rok uplatnění

    2022

  • Kód důvěrnosti údajů

    S - Úplné a pravdivé údaje o projektu nepodléhají ochraně podle zvláštních právních předpisů

Údaje specifické pro druh výsledku

  • Interní identifikační kód produktu

    Secusen Secure Sensor

  • Číselná identifikace

    183200

  • Technické parametry

    Pro informace o technických parametrech prosím kontaktujte: Výzkumné centrum informačních technologií, Fakulta informačních technologií VUT v Brně, Božetěchova 2, 612 00 Brno, 541 141 270.

  • Ekonomické parametry

    Produkt se poskytuje zdarma pro výzkum a komerčně za poplatek na základě licenční smlouvy.

  • Kategorie aplik. výsledku dle nákladů

  • IČO vlastníka výsledku

    00216305

  • Název vlastníka

    Vysoké učení technické v Brně

  • Stát vlastníka

    CZ - Česká republika

  • Druh možnosti využití

    A - K využití výsledku jiným subjektem je vždy nutné nabytí licence

  • Požadavek na licenční poplatek

    A - Poskytovatel licence na výsledek požaduje licenční poplatek

  • Adresa www stránky s výsledkem

    https://www.fit.vut.cz/research/product/777/